Transaction 592234b493d2fe231a9e12051112f21848c71d5c93c873e173921ae3d7984b32

45 Input
2 Outputs
  • 592234b493d2fe231a9e12051112f21848c71d5c93c873e173921ae3d7984b32:0
  • value  808323
    address  3GZj2Vn8scFyus2mCF3v5ACNpTCdMWsBxC
  • 592234b493d2fe231a9e12051112f21848c71d5c93c873e173921ae3d7984b32:1
  • value  426635162
    address  3323DoZebZm8fVangHt1tVodTMJ1sFdaDz